Description
- Two works:
- paper
Personal Narrative of a Journey from India to England. London: Henry Colburn, 1827, second edition, 2 volumes, hand-coloured lithographed frontispieces, folding map and one plate, illustrations, [Atabey 631, cf. Blackmer 908 (third edition)], minor spotting, one plate shaved affecting image
Narrative of a Journey across the Balcan, by the Two Passes of Selimno and Pravadi; also of a Visit to Azani, and other Newly Discovered Ruins in Asia Minor. London: Henry Colburn and Richard Bentley, 1831, FIRST EDITION, 2 volumes, 3 engraved maps (2 folding), one hand-coloured aquatint plate, illustrations, [Abbey, Travel 207; Atabey 632; Blackmer 909; Weber I, 201], lacking half-titles, lists of illustrations, and advertisements, minor spotting and few tears, one folding map with repair to verso, volume 1 with spine repaired
together, 2 volumes, 8vo (208 x 128mm.), uniform contemporary half calf gilt, marbled boards, gilt, slightly rubbed
